Grand Central Stage offers free entertainment at Illinois State Fair

Lonestar, whose power ballad “Amazed” topped both the country and pop charts, will be among the performers at the Grand Central Stage at the Illinois State Fair.

The daily free shows are at the south end of the Reisch Pavilion (the former Food-A-Rama structure). In addition to up-and-coming talent, Grand Central Station is designed to showcase a wide variety of talent, including rock, country and funk.

Lonestar, left to right, Keech Rainwater, Richie McDonald, Dean Sams and Michael Britt, performs at the Grand Central Stage at the Illinois State Fair at 7:30 p.m. on Aug. 16.

Fairgoers can also find free musical entertainment at the Apex Stage (corner of Grandstand and Illinois Avenue); the Busch Light True Music Tent (on the Avenue of Flags behind the Commodity Pavilion); the Coors Light Tent (across from the Grandstand); the Illinois Building/Senior Center (just inside the Main Gate); the Lincoln Stage (on Central Avenue across from The Shed); the Miller Lite Tent (on Illinois Avenue) and Village of Cultures.
